Jocelyn calculates that see will take 105 minutes to run 7 miles. She runs the distance in 84 minutes. What is Jillian’s percent

error? (Round final answer to the nearest tenth)​

Answer:

25%%

Step-by-step explanation:

Given: Jocelyn calculates that see will take 105 minutes to run 7 miles. She runs the distance in 84 minutes.

To find: Jillian’s percent error

Solution:

Actual time taken by Jocelyn to run 7 miles = 84 minutes

Approximate time taken by Jocelyn to run 7 miles = 105 minutes

Error = |105-84|=21 minutes

Percent error = error/(Actual time taken) × (100) = \frac{21}{84}(100)=25\%

Find the x- and y-intercepts of the line<br> (-6.-6), (2, -4)<br> The x-intercept is
Marianna [84]

Answer:

x-int = 18

y-int = -9/2

Step-by-step explanation:

Use slope-intercept form y=mx + b

To find the slope, substitute the two points into the slope formula and solve.

m  = \frac{y2 - y1}{x1 - x1} \\m  = \frac{-4 - (-6)}{2 - (-6)} \\m = \frac{2}{8}\\m= \frac{1}{4}

Substitute a random point (2,-4) and m=1/4 into slope-intercept form

y = mx+b

-4 = 1/4 (2) + b

-4 = 2/4 + b

-4 = 1/2 + b

Isolate b to solve

b = -4 - 1/2

b = -8/2 - 1/2

b = -9/2    <= this is the y-intercept

b is the y-intercept in slope-intercept form

Substitute b= -9/2 and m=1/4 to get the equation of the line.

y = 1/4 x - 9/2

Substitute y for 0 to find the x intercept

y = 1/4 x - 9/2

0 = 1/4 x - 9/2

9/2 = 1/4 x

x = (9/2) / (1/4)

x = (9/2) X (4/1)

x = 36/2

x = 18
